what is the probability of the two numbers being the same if two regular dice are thrown?

Answer:

1/6.

Step-by-step explanation:

The favourable outcomes are 1,1  2,2  3,3  4,4   5,5 and 6,6  = 6 outcomes.

All the possible outcomes for 2 regular dice = 36.

Therefore the required probability = 6/36

= 1/6.
